Transaction 1015a108afb2e7cc71c814cc1009411a99b85776728be2cb86be75277798661e

3 Input
2 Outputs
  • 1015a108afb2e7cc71c814cc1009411a99b85776728be2cb86be75277798661e:0
  • value  2596360000
    address  1DwidG6otVryv221XAgkWoWnQP7iQbH8ik
  • 1015a108afb2e7cc71c814cc1009411a99b85776728be2cb86be75277798661e:1
  • value  284320000
    address  1NKVftkMYY82KdvLsP63VASfw2RHP6qRuP